kicad-cli is an MCP server published in the GitHub repository SpectraSynq/mcp-kicad-cli (0 stars, last pushed 1mo ago), licensed Apache-2.0. Its token cost is not measured: an MCP server costs its tool schemas, not its config file. A static security scan graded it A with 0 findings.
